Definitions and criteria for hazardous waste

Hazardous waste is defined based on specific criteria established by environmental regulations, primarily to identify waste materials that pose substantial risks to human health or the environment. The legal standards for waste storage and disposal rely heavily on these definitions to regulate proper handling.

According to the law, waste qualifies as hazardous if it exhibits one or more of the following characteristics:

  • Ignitability: Waste that can readily catch fire.
  • Corrosivity: Waste that can corrode or deteriorate containers or structures.
  • Reactivity: Waste that is unstable under normal conditions, capable of causing explosions or releasing toxic gases.
  • Toxicity: Waste capable of causing health problems or environmental damage through direct or bioaccumulative exposure.

In addition to these traits, a waste material may be classified as hazardous if it appears on designated lists maintained by regulatory agencies. These lists include specific industrial processes and substances, ensuring comprehensive coverage. Proper classification ensures adherence to legal standards for waste storage and disposal, minimizing risks associated with hazardous materials.

Conditions and standards for storage facilities

Storage facilities for waste must adhere to specific conditions and standards to ensure safety and compliance. These standards typically specify the construction, location, and operational procedures necessary to prevent environmental contamination and public health risks.

Facilities should be constructed using appropriate materials that resist corrosion, chemical reactions, and physical degradation. Proper containment systems, such as secondary barriers or spill collection features, are required to manage leaks or spills effectively.

Location criteria include adequate setbacks from water sources, residential areas, and sensitive ecosystems. These distances minimize the risk of exposure and environmental harm. Security measures, such as fencing and restricted access, are also mandated to prevent unauthorized entry.

Operational standards encompass proper labeling, signage, and recordkeeping to track waste types and quantities. Facilities must implement adequate ventilation and fire prevention measures, especially for hazardous or radioactive waste. Maintaining compliance with these conditions is vital to meet legal standards for waste storage and disposal.

Disposal Standards and Procedures for Hazardous Waste

Disposal standards and procedures for hazardous waste are governed by strict legal requirements to prevent environmental contamination and human health risks. These standards specify that hazardous waste must be disposed of only at authorized treatment, storage, and disposal facilities (TSDFs). Facilities must adhere to procedures designed to contain and neutralize harmful constituents effectively.

Proper disposal involves multiple steps, including waste characterization, treatment, and final transfer. Treatment processes such as stabilization, incineration, or landfilling are mandated based on waste type and toxicity level. The law also requires that waste be rendered non-hazardous or less harmful before disposal whenever feasible.

Regulatory agencies mandate detailed documentation and recordkeeping to ensure compliance with disposal procedures. This includes tracking waste from generation to final disposal, ensuring that all steps are performed according to approved standards. Non-compliance can result in significant penalties and legal liabilities for responsible parties.
